Im not going to make a video...sorry but I'm already back up and running and I don't want to go through that again but I'll try to help

Try this at your own risk

The zune must be unplugged from the PC
Open the case
carefully disconnect the battery
carefully reconnect the battery (don't worry about putting the case back together right now)
as soon as you see the Zune logo press BACK (arrow pointing left) LEFT (left on the outer ring of the center button) and OK (middle of the center button)
It should clear the contents (format) This should not take very long at all...I had 26gb on my zune and it only took a few minutes
Follow the screen promps (on the Zune) and connect it to your PC and open the zune software when it tells you too
From here it reloads the firmware and then you should be able to resync your music

if it hangs on the format screen I have read on the forum (didnt happen to me so I'm not sure) that if you disconnect the battery again when you reconnect it you will be promted to connect your zune to your PC and it will then reload the firmware

again try this at your own risk...this worked for me and again thanks Soul rebel for the original post
